Research Context
BPC-157 is a 15-amino acid peptide derived from a protective protein sequence, while TB-500 (Thymosin Beta-4 analog) is a peptide associated with cellular migration and repair processes. Both compounds are synthetically produced to maintain structural integrity for consistent laboratory analysis.
These peptides are widely investigated in preclinical models for their potential biological effects, particularly in regenerative and recovery-based research environments.
